Here's the list of the sequence of their performance (credits to: http://supershow3.wordpress.com/2011/02/27/updated-ss3-manila-setlist/):

SS3 MANILA SETLIST:
  1. Sorry Sorry Remix
  2. Super Girl
  3. Don’t Don – with TRAX & Henry
  4. No Other
  5. Confession
  6. Good Person
  7. Rokugo
  8. One Fine Spring Day – Ryeowook’s Solo w/ Sungmin on Guitar
  9. I Wanna Love You – Eunhae
  10. New Endless Love – Kyuhyun’s Solo (Chinese)
  11. If You Leave – Sungmin’s Solo
  12. Looking for the Day – Siwon’s Solo
  13. Down – Eunhyuk’s Solo
  14. Baby – Henry’s Solo :3
  15. TokTokTok – Super Junior T
  16. You And I
  17. Oh My Goddess – TRAX
  18. Lady Hee & Single Lades (Shindong, Donghae, Eunhyuk)
  19. Shake It Up
  20. Twins
  21. Hate You Love You
  22. In My Dream
  23. Rinaldo (Kangin Tribute) – Super Junior Orchestra
  24. All My Heart
  25. It Has To Be You – Yesung Solo
  26. Miinah/BONAMANA
  27. A Man In Love
  28. U
  29. Dancing Out
  30. Cooking, Cooking
  31. A Way For Love
  32. WonderBoy
